Due to a ransomware attack, the wiki was reverted to a July 2022 version. . We apologize for the lack of a more recent valid backup.
Welcome to the ONOS Architecture and Internals Guide! Here you will find information about the design, implementation, and operation of ONOS and its subsystems.
As in the case with any on-going project, these docs may fall out of sync with the project, but we’ll try our best to keep them accurate. If you are interested in helping us keep these documents up-to-date, please take a look at Contributing to the ONOS Guides.
- ONOS : An Overview
- System Components
- Network State Construction
- Device Subsystem
- Device Driver Subsystem
- Distributed Operation
- Intent Framework
- Web UI Architecture
- Component Configuration
- Application Subsystem
- Label Subsystem
- Tunnel Subsystem
- Network Virtualization
- Southbound: Protocol, Providers, Drivers
- Flow Rule Subsystem
- Resource Service
- Neighbour Resolution Service
- Dynamic Configuration Subsystem